The attached figure represents the image of A"B"C" after the transformation

<h3>How to transform the triangle?</h3>

The transformation rule is given as:

A"B"C" = Ro90° (T(-4,3)(ABC))

This means that we rotate the triangle 90 degrees clockwise, and then translate the triangle

From the figure, the coordinates of ABC are

A = (-1, 2)

B = (1, 4)

C = (3, -1)

The rule of 90 degrees clockwise rotation is

(x,y) ⇒ (y,-x)

So, we have

A' = (2, 1)

B' = (4, -1)

C' = (-1, -3)

The translation of the triangle by T(-4,3) is

(x,y) ⇒ (x - 4, y + 3)

So, we have

A'' = (-2, 4)

B'' = (0, 2)

C'' = (-5, 0)
